Definition: simple past and past participle of flitter

Number of sentences found for the keyword 'flittered': 5
1. Leaves flittered in the breeze like tiny green birds.
2. The paper flittered off the desk when the fan was turned on.
3. His thoughts flittered away the moment the phone rang.
4. A dragonfly flittered past my face before I could react.
5. The dancer’s scarf flittered behind her as she spun
